• Includes a collection of case studies with experimentation results to adhere to the practical approaches
• Examines challenges in dataset generation, synthetic datasets, analysis, and prediction algorithms in stochastic ways
• Discusses methodologies to achieve accurate results by improving the quality of data
• Comprises cases in healthcare and agriculture with implementation and impact of quality data in building AI applications
